Forecast: Cotton Consumption at Farm Gate in the US

In 2023, the Cotton Consumption at Farm Gate in the US was positioned above the forecasted values, indicating a declining trend. From 2024 to 2028, the data exhibits a consistent year-over-year decrease in cotton consumption, with the rate ranging from -13.1% to -25.5%. The expected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) for this period is negative, averaging -16.1% annually. This downward trend reflects potential shifts in market demands or agricultural practices.
